Complete guide to Ljubljana

Things to do in Ljubljana

Discover the best of Ljubljana — top attractions, local food, transport tips, budget advice, and currency essentials. Plan your perfect Ljubljana trip today.

  • Must visit

National Gallery of Slovenia

The country’s main art museum, with important medieval to 20th-century Slovene works and a compact, high-quality permanent collection.

  • Recommended

Museum of Modern Art

Leading museum for 20th-century and contemporary Slovene art, known for strong permanent and temporary exhibitions near Tivoli Park.

  • Recommended

City Museum of Ljubljana

Well-curated museum on Ljubljana’s Roman, medieval, and modern history, including archaeological finds and engaging temporary shows.

Euro

Moderate by Central European standards. Food and transport are reasonable, while central hotels cost more in peak season.

Average meal costs

Budget
EUR 8-15 for a simple meal.
Mid-range
EUR 18-35 per person.
Fine dining
EUR 50-90+ per person.
Coffee
EUR 2.00-3.50 for coffee.

Tipping culture

Service is usually included. Tipping is not mandatory, but rounding up or leaving 5-10% for good service is appreciated. Round up for taxis; small tips are optional in cafes.

In Ljubljana, you can explore the Ljubljana Central Market for local produce and traditional foods, visit the Metelkova Mesto cultural center for nightlife and street art, and admire Slovenian art at the National Gallery of Slovenia. Enjoy a unique perspective of the city on a Ljubljanica River Cruise and delve into cultural heritage at the Slovenian Ethnographic Museum. Don't miss the medieval Ljubljana Castle for panoramic city views, the architectural marvel of the Triple Bridge, the scenic Tivoli Park, the iconic Dragon Bridge, and the baroque-style Ljubljana Cathedral with its impressive frescoes.
To explore the highlights of Ljubljana, including its charming Old Town, Ljubljana Castle, and Tivoli Park, two to three days are typically sufficient.

Slovenia uses the euro (EUR) as its currency. Travelers can use both cash and cards, but cards are widely accepted in cities and larger towns, while cash may be preferred in smaller villages or for small purchases.
In Ljubljana, travelers should be mindful of petty theft, especially pickpocketing in crowded areas like public transport and popular tourist spots. Common scams include overcharging by taxis without meters and unofficial currency exchange booths with poor rates. Staying alert in busy places and using licensed services helps ensure a safe visit.
